Recently, Schenck et al. [25] identified an active site asparagine 222 (N222) residue in the Glycine max TyrAp/PDH (GmPDH1) that is responsible for its prephenate substrate specificity. Unwinding of dsDNA by RecBCD involves an intimate coordination between subunits, and is proposed to occur in several sequential steps, utilizing a quantum inchworm mechanism. RAS can activate RAF-1 in the RAS/MAPK signalling pathway [13]. RAF-1 directly contributes to ERK activation but not to c-Jun N-terminal kinase (JNK) activation, whereas MEK kinase (MEKK) participates in JNK activation but causes ERK activation only after overexpression [13].
